10430

For cleaning, polishing and adjustment of electrical contacts Most commonly used in automotive electrical systems Shape: Parallel uncut edges. Surfaces parallel to within 1 mm of the end, then ground to knife edge Surface single cut over end 45 mm Two fi les in a plastic sleeve Type of cut: 3 = Smooth
